Authenticated SSRF via unchecked SMTP notification host
Published Aug 31, 2026 · Updated Sep 1, 2026
SSRF in ellite Wallos 2.0.0 through 4.9.6 allows remote authenticated users to open outbound SMTP connections to internal hosts. The saveemailnotifications.php endpoint stores an unchecked per-user SMTP host, which sendnotifications.php assigns directly to PHPMailer before connecting. Any ordinary account can trigger blind internal port reconnaissance and interaction with SMTP-speaking services when a subscription notification fires.
